The Rock Shelf at Bangalley
by
*
MarkLucey
Photography
/
Animals, Plants & Nature
/
Waterscapes
©2011-2013 *
MarkLucey
Bangalley Headland, Sydney's northern beaches.
Single RAW file, saved as (-2,0,+2 EV) merged and tonemapped in Photomatix Pro.
Canon EOS 7D
Manual Exposure
Shutter Speed 1/30
Aperture Value 11.0
Center-Weighted Average Metering
ISO Speed 100
Lens EF-S10-22mm f/3.5-4.5 USM
Focal Length 10.0 mm
Image Size 5184x3456
B+W CPL
Cropped
